Overview
Join Bending Spoons as a Junior Employment Lawyer and help shape our global HR ecosystem. You’ll work cross‑functionally to onboard talent, negotiate offers, and support international employees while ensuring compliance with workplace laws.
Responsibilities
- Guide onboarding/offboarding processes, handling contract changes, system updates, and document processing.
- Manage the people side of extraordinary administrative operations including new business acquisitions, internal reorganizations, legal restructuring, and share option plans.
- Oversee job‑offer processes end‑to‑end: monitoring, negotiation, and supporting international employees with visas and other required documentation.
- Work cross‑functionally to develop and implement employee welfare and benefits initiatives.
- Support new office launches by coordinating the administrative workstream, conducting due diligence on local requirements, and building and maintaining the administrative blueprint.
- Stay up to date with workplace international laws and regulations, ensuring compliance and effective enforcement across our organizations, in collaboration with external consultants.

What we offer
- Exceptional growth opportunities. Join autonomous teams that deliver results and accelerate your career.
- Competitive pay and equity. Annual salary ranges from £56,345 to £151,436 in London and €54,346 to €145,430 in Europe. Equity is available to permanent hires.
- Flexible work. Remote work is supported in selected countries, while you may choose Milan, London, Madrid, Warsaw, or another location.
- Benefits. Flexible hours, unlimited learning, top‑market health insurance, relocation package, generous parental support, and a yearly retreat.
